The Big Question: What’s the Age Requirement?

If you’ve been pondering this, here’s the rundown: you must be at least 17 years old. Yep, that's the golden number! This age requirement is established under aviation regulations to make sure you possess the right maturity and responsibility necessary for piloting an aircraft.

But let’s not just skim over this. Why 17, you might ask? It’s simple — flying isn’t just about pushing buttons and looking cool in sunglasses. It involves navigating the complexities of air traffic, understanding weather conditions, and making critical decisions at a moment’s notice. What Else Is Required?

You might be thinking, “Alright, I’m 17 — what’s next?” Well, there’s more to it than just hitting that milestone birthday. Along with your age, there are some additional steps you need to clear that will ensure you’re ready to take flight:

  1. Proficiency Demonstration: You’ll need to pass a flight test to prove that you can handle a helicopter (or plane) under various conditions. This isn’t just about checking off skills; it’s about demonstrating confidence that you can manage real flying scenarios.
  2. Training Hours: It’s mandated that you log a certain number of training hours — both flying and ground training. This includes everything from mastering navigation to understanding aircraft mechanics. Think of it as your pilot ‘boot camp’!
  3. Knowledge of Regulations: Knowledge is key! You’ll have to be well-versed in aviation regulations and safe flying practices. This isn’t just to pass your test; it’s to ensure the safety of you and everyone else in the skies.
